The total container throughput of ASEAN is expected to increase continuously with economic development. However, ASEAN port infrastructure is insufficient to handle the increasing trade volume. According to the World Economic Forum, ASEAN ports except Singapore and Malaysia are ranked in low. Participation in ASEAN port development projects can lead an increase in trade efficiency with S. Korea by improving the port infrastructure of ASEAN countries. In addition, the S. Korean port-related industry can be energized through entering ASEAN port development projects. This study, which measures the efficiency of ASEAN ports, can be used as a basic guideline for the development and the planning of the ports. This study used Data Envelopment Analysis(DEA) and Shannon's Entropy model together to measure ASEAN ports' efficiency. After measuring each DEA (CCR, I-BCC, O-BCC, SBM) weight, the efficiency of ASEAN ports is measured as reflecting each DEA weight. As a result, the ports of Singapore and Malaysia, the major ports in the world, have the highest efficiency. Further, Vietnamese ports need to raise efficiency along with increasing container throughput. Leam Chabang (Thailand), Ho Chi Minh City (Vietnam), and Tanjung Priok (Indonesia) exhibit a negative correlation between container throughput and efficiency; therefore, the ports need to improve so as to maintain competitiveness. Lastly, Cambodia, Myanmar, and Brunei, which do not have active economic development, need to improve their ports for economic development.

The Korean government has designated speed-limit zones and speed limits in 19 ports and 3 routes to ensure safe navigation and transportation. However, the speed limit differs from port to port, no practical means of management exist. This often leads to violation of the speed limit. Additionally, ship collisions due to human error continue to occur. First, the study analyzed marine accidents that occurred at trade ports and fairways. The result of the analysis revealed the occurrence of 1344 accidents (average 269 cases per year) from 2014 to 2018. Five hundred sixty three accidents involved fishing boats, whereas, merchant vessels were involved in 508 cases. Second, the efficacy of the application of voice and message warnings to GPS plotters and electronic chart display and information system (ECDIS) was reviewed, and these were proposed as measures to inform vessel operators of the hazards of speed limit violation. Third, experts' opinions from relevant agencies and navigation system manufacturers were consulted and it was found that the proposed warning function was technically implementable. The findings are expected to help reduce human error among ship operators and establish a Korean e-navigation system.

Objectives: The purposes of this study were to analyze the trade newspapers related to 'recognition of the dental hygienist as the healthcare professional' using R program and to identify opinions of groups concerned with dental hygienists. Methods: This study was designed with contents analysis and cross-sectional. The subjects of the study were the articles for the last three years in medical and dental newspapers about the recognition of the dental hygienist as the healthcare professional. The collected articles were categorized and classified for each group's opinions about the issue. The key words were extracted according to the priorities of the opinions of agreement and disagreement. They were visualized after frequency analysis using R, a big data analysis program. Results: A total of 237 newspaper articles were extracted among 270 ones containing opinions. 245 were positive opinions and 25 were negatives. The main key words of the agreement were 'Amendment of Medical Law', 'Medical Practice', and 'Legal Guarantee of the Practice'. Advocates addressed that the issues should be resolved with the amendment of the law, as dental hygienists are not guaranteed to work based on the current law although they are actually doing the medical practices. Main key words of disagreement were 'Legal Guarantee of the Practice', 'Revision of Medical Technician Law', and 'Review of Job Type'. They described that the problem can be resolved by revising medical technicians act, and it needs to consider as job types of all healthcare professional. Conclusions: In the group who showed the positive opinions, it is possible to utilize measures such as promoting the cooperation of dental hygienists and developing public consensus through publicity.
As Korea declared that the entire country is free from ISA (Infectious salmon anaemia) based on the OIE aquatic code in 2019, it is necessary to improve the import quarantine system that meets the level of ISA management in Korea. Currently, Korea imports Atlantic salmon and rainbow trout from countries which have history of ISA outbreak such as Norway and the United States, so there is a constant possibility that trade with these countries will bring ISAV (Infectious salmon anaemia virus) into Korea. Therefore, some amendments to the Aquatic Life Diseases Control Act (ALDCA) are needed to prevent the entry of ISAV into the Korea through international trade. The amendment to the ALDCA should contain a list of countries, zones or compartments that the Korean competent authority has allowed or banned imports of ISA-susceptible fish. In addition, the subordinate statutes or administrative rules of the ALDCA need to be revised so that on-site inspections/audit can be conducted for the evaluation of the ISA management system in exporting countries. After the revision of the subordinate statutes or administrative rules, it is necessary to strengthen the present import conditions in line with those that meet the level of ISA management in Korea. As for the strengthened import conditions, the competent authorities of exporting countries must export only salmonid fish produced in zones or compartments declared freedom of ISA to Korea, and must prove through lab-testing that ISAV should not be detected in the fish exporting to Korea. In addition, official veterinarians/fish health professionals of the exporting country should check the health status of the fish within 72 hours prior to export. Also, competent authorities of the exporting countries must attest that fish storage containers and water, ice and other equipment used for transportation should be cleaned and disinfected to avoid contamination with pathogens, including ISA. Therefore, the proposed measures presented here will further improve the current import condition for salmonid fish and assist decision-making on strategies to reduce the risk of ISA introduction into Korea. Also, it is expected to contribute to maintain the status of ISA-free country.
By localizing the production of core parts and intermediate goods previously imported from Japan, Korean firms have been striving to increase their market share and profit in the final goods market in which Japanese firms are dominating. Korean producers' efforts, however, have often been thwarted by Japanese suppliers' "strategic" behavior. This competitive strategy involves Japanese exporters supplying parts and intermediate goods at very high prices until Korean firms must locally develop them, and then setting the prices far below the previous level so that the profitability of localization is dramatically reduced, or even means a loss for the Korean manufacturer. This paper intends to explain the strategic behavior of Japanese firms through the concepts of strategic interactions and joint economies. Strategic interactions can be aggressive or accommodating depending on whether competitors are dealing with strategic substitutes or complements. Joint economies exist in multi-stage competition when competition in the previous state favorably influences "profits" of the ensuing stage. Competiton between Korean and Japanese firms (a two-stage game involving production and technology rivalries) can be characterized by joint economies and strategic substitutes: joint economies since technological improvement results in more profits in the production stage; and strategic substitutes since an increase in marginal profits of one firm brings about a decrease in marginal profits of the other in a duopolitic production stage. This implies that the flood of "low price" Japense substitutes is an almost "natural" phenomenon in the context of the duopolistic market described in this paper. In the technology competition stage, on the other hand, technology development and technology transfer can be either strategic complements or substitutes. This implies that, in typical comparative static analyses, the effect of changes in exogenous variables cannot be expected a priori. Thus it becomes very difficult to determine the desirability of applying various policy measures such as countervailing duties, R&D subsidies, and creating demand for localized products. For these reasons, it is indeed likely that the measures suggested as means of circumventing the strategic behavior of Japanese firms (and enhancing technological development of Korean firms) may not work.

Development process of agricultural technology has been studied with a case study of Korean agriculture. Technological is considered as a transformer of inputs into outputs and hence technological appropriateness, an important aspect of agricultural development strategies, is considered as a dynamic concepts. Considering the concept of agricultural system as a delivery system for providing essential materials and services to producers and consumers, it has been divided into two major groups of dimensions vis. external challenge dimensions and internal response dimensions. Market, investment and agro-ecosystem constitute the external challenge dimensions : whereas trade , technology as well as production and resources allocation constitute internal response dimensions. The system manager is responsible for maintaining equilibrium in the mentioned six sub-systems. Two kinds of alternatives paths of technological development viz. land saving technology and labour saving technolog have been studied. Technology is considered as a combination of four basic components viz. facilities, abilities, facts and frameworks. Adoption of innovation in agriculture depends on profitability, awareness, risk aversion, financial capacity, institutional infrastructure, availability of physical inputs and adaptability to the local conditions. For a cast study of Korea, changes in the agricultural system through external challenge dimensions are investigated. The impacts of industrialization on agro-ecosystem reported are shift of labour from the agricultural sector to non-agricultural sectors and continuously increasing demand of farm the agricultural sector to non-agricultural sectors accompanied by increase in land prices. The impacts on the commodity market discussed are shift in demand from rice, barley and other cereals to meat , dairy products and vegetables : and increasing in supply capacity of agricultural inputs. The process of agricultural development from 1962 to 19 1 9 (i.e. from start of the first to the end of the sixth five year plan) are also discussed in details with several policy measures taken. The trend of agricultural income and productivity are also analyzed. The main cause of increase in the agricultural income is considered as increase in labour productivity. The study revealed that during the span of 1965-88, holding size has not changed significantly, but both the land and labour productivity increased and so did the agricultural income. R&D activities in Korea have changed over time in three stages vix. import of improved technology, localization by adaptive research and technological mastery. For the new technology to be made affordable to farmers, policy measures like fertilizer and food grain exchange system, dual price system in rice and barely and loan for machinery were strengthened.
Korea's Export Support Policy has shifted from conglomerate to SMEs since the 1998 IMF financial crisis. Therefore the SME export result in 2011 has reached the quantitative growth of more than US$ 100 billion for the first time. However, the trend has remained stagnant since 2013. Such a stagnant is judged to exist on the part of the Export Support Policies that fail to significantly enhance export competitiveness. Therefore, in order to expand the base of the export capabilities of SMEs and enhance the export competitiveness, the researcher has analyzed the problems of the Export Support Policy focused from the major prior studies since 2010 and derived the efficiency improvement methods. The results of this study are as follows: First, it is necessary to select or combine the following measures. they are the coordination or combination of the functions of the export support institutions, the operation of the single export support institutions, the utilization of the cooperative support system between the support institutions, the use of the private enterprises. First, it is necessary to review the following measures: they are the functional adjustment and integration among export support agencies, the adjustment of support organizations by export stage, the role coordinating between the Small and Medium Business Administration and the Local Government. Secondly, it is necessary to build a customized support system for enterprises. Thirdly, in order to secure the manpower and expertise of the support organization, it is necessary to review the utilization of the retired manpower the from the trade companies or the youth intern system. Fourthly, it is suggested that the balanced performance index is required for the export support programs with a certain scale and need to increase the portion the external evaluation together with the quantitative and qualitative evaluation.
Tuna and tuna fishing extend over most of the tropical waters of the world oceans, especially, this study of the Indian Ocean and the fish and the fishing vessels are highly mobile. No country can deal in isolation with the problems of its tuna fishery and of any tuna fishery in its waters, without collaborating with other countries. This cooperation is often best established through some formal international mechanism. The essential requirements are for information-on the resources, the fishery, the trade-and to identify where management actions are needed to consore the resources or to maintain the economic or social function of the fishery. These will also usually require some form of international mechanism. With the changes in the Law of the Sea, the siuuation in respect of management of tuna-considered among the highly migratory species, requirng special treatment-has also changed. At present there are both uncertainty regarding tuna management and political arguments as to how such management can be best implemented. Bearing this in mind, together with the fact that only few tuna stocks have shown clear evidence of serious depletion through over-exploitation, present emphasis will be placed on information requirements. This study included compiling the data necessary to review the state of stoks in the Indian Ocean tuna fishing grounds. Information on the resources-where the fish are, their quantity, their movements, etc. is important, whether in planning development of new fisheries, or considering the need for collaboration with other countries (in ascertaining to what extent their catches may affect catches of the natoinal fleet) or for conservation measures. A major source of information is the statistics of for conservation measures. A major source of information is the statistics of catch and fishing effort from existing commercial vessels. These need to be assembled for all fisheries on the same stock on an oceanwide basis. The statistical data also need to be analysed and intepreted, and combined with biological data(e.g., on growth, mortality and migration rates) to provide information that is intelligible and useful for administrators and other decision-makers. This must also be undertaken on a resource-wide or ocean-wide basis. Finally, because of the world-wide similarities in the methods of datching, processing and marketing fish, there is a particular tut not exclusive need in those countries just beginning to develop their tuna fisheries-to have ready access to a syntheis of information on tuna, tuna biology and tuna fisheries and tuna fisheries economics and management on the Indian Ocean.
M&As are continuing to grow globally and are expected to increase in the future. With the fourth industrial revolution and the strengthening of neo-protection trade between countries, technology is cited as the core of national competitiveness, and the trend of M&A's increase, which is aimed at securing technology, is expected to continue. However, the risk of technology leakage, which is difficult to determine clearly illegally in the process of M&A, is still growing, and there is not enough prevention or response to this problem. the purpose of this paper was to divide the M&A process into seven stages and to ensure that important information of the enterprises during M&A between the countries and the domestic companies was not leaked unfairly, and each step analyzed the risk factors and causes of the leakage of important information in the M&A process and presented a risk-specific management plan for minimizing the leakage of important information based on the importance of the risk factors. Companies that pursue M&A in the future will reflect the M&A step-by-step risk and risk management measures derived based on case analysis and expert surveys. I hope to use risk management measures to help minimize unintentional leakage of important corporate information into the outside.

Climate change caused by elevated greenhouse gases would affect crop production through different pathways in agricultural ecosystems. Because an agricultural ecosystem has complex interactions between societal and economical environment as well as organisms, climate, and soil, adaptation measures in response to climate change on a specific sector could cause undesirable impacts on other sectors inadvertently. An integrated system, which links individual models for components of agricultural ecosystems, would allow to take into account complex interactions existing in a given agricultural ecosystem under climate change and to derive proper adaptation measures in order to improve crop productivity. Most of models for agricultural ecosystems have been used in a separate sector, e.g., prediction of water resources or crop growth. Few of those models have been desiged to be connected to other models as a module of an integrated system. Threfore, it would be crucial to redesign and to refine individual models that have been used for simulation of individual sectors. To improve models for each sector in terms of accuracy and algorithm, it would also be needed to obtain crop growth data through construction of super-sites and satellite sites for long-term monitoring of agricultural ecosystems. It would be advantageous to design a model in a sector from abstraction and inheritance of a simple model, which would facilitate development of modules compatible to the integrated prediction system. Because agricultural production is influenced by social and economical sectors considerably, construction of an integreated system that simulates agricultural production as well as economical activities including trade and demand is merited for prediction of crop production under climate change.
